National air transport system

number of registered air carriers: 1 (2020)

inventory of registered aircraft operated by air carriers: 1

annual passenger traffic on registered air carriers: 102,729 (2018)

Civil aircraft registration country code prefix

E3

Airports

total: 13 (2021)

Airports - with paved runways

total: 4

over 3,047 m: 2

2,438 to 3,047 m: 2 (2021)

Airports - with unpaved runways

total: 9

over 3,047 m: 1

2,438 to 3,047 m: 1

1,524 to 2,437 m: 5

914 to 1,523 m: 2 (2021)

Heliports

1 (2021)

Railways

total: 306 km (2018)

narrow gauge: 306 km (2018) 0.950-m gauge

Roadways

total: 16,000 km (2018)

paved: 1,600 km (2000)

unpaved: 14,400 km (2000)

Merchant marine

total: 9

by type: general cargo 4, oil tanker 1, other 4 (2021)

Ports and terminals

major seaport(s): Assab, Massawa
